What does the Soldier Cavalry specialty do you for you? Does it give you proficiency in horseback riding or is it just fluff?

The specialties don't give you anything, per se; they are there to explain skill, attribute, and characteristic choices. Choosing the cavalry option would give you a justification to putting points into Animal handling as a racial or class skill. It's just about giving your character flavor and making them unique.

The specialty does nothing on its own, however you are allowed to customize your background. If you want the specialty to mean something, you might exchange the Athletics skill for Animal Handling (you have learned how to work with animals through working with your steed, but you haven't developed the endurance and athleticism of the soldiers that have been marching and climbing fortifications.

Similarly, a healer or scout might trade Intimidation for Medicine or Perception, a quartermaster or support staff might trade the gaming set for an appropriate tool, and an posh officer might trade Athletics for Performance as he lived a life of luxury while raising the morale of the troops.
